HKNM goes to Gen San!

I love doing regional shows to promote our TV show Hindi Ka Na Mag-iisa! Last weekend, we went to General Santos City! It was my first time and it happened to be their Tuna Festival. Apparently, aside from being put on the map by Manny Pacquiao and Gerald Anderson, they’re also well known for their fish industry! Cool!
